Foros del Web » Programando para Internet » PHP »

Donde se coloca la paginacion ?

Estas en el tema de Donde se coloca la paginacion ? en el foro de PHP en Foros del Web. Hola tengo una pagina en la cual quiero mostrar los resultados paginados de a un registro , y el problema que tengo es que hago ...
  #1 (permalink)  
Antiguo 03/10/2004, 17:10
 
Fecha de Ingreso: septiembre-2004
Mensajes: 30
Antigüedad: 19 años, 7 meses
Puntos: 0
Donde se coloca la paginacion ?

Hola tengo una pagina en la cual quiero mostrar los resultados paginados de a un registro , y el problema que tengo es que hago la consulta a traves de listas desplegables en javascript y en la pagina Resultados no se donde tengo que colocar la paginacion ya que el criterio de la busqueda que hago es diferente a los ejemplos de las paginaciones.....
si alguien me puede explicar se los agradezco
aqui dejo el codigo de la pagina resultados.php para que me entiendan lo que quiero hacer

****** resultados.php **********************************
<?php

$desde=$HTTP_POST_VARS['desde'];
$hasta=$HTTP_POST_VARS['hasta'];
$municipio=$HTTP_POST_VARS['municipio'];

if ($municipio == -1){$zona=-1;}
else{$zona=$HTTP_POST_VARS['zona'];}

$situacion=$HTTP_POST_VARS['situacion'];
$tipo=$HTTP_POST_VARS['tipo'];
$operacion=$HTTP_POST_VARS['operacion'];



$link = mysql_connect("localhost", "root","");
mysql_select_db("inmobil", $link) ;
$arr_datos=array($desde,$hasta,$municipio,$zona,$s ituacion,$tipo,$operacion);
$arr_campos=array("desde","hasta","municipio","zon a","situacion","tipo","operacion");
$band=0;


$txtquery="SELECT *FROM inmuebles";


for($x=0;$x<count($arr_datos);$x++)
{
if($arr_datos[$x]!=-1)
{
$band++;
if($band==1) $txtquery.=" WHERE ";

if($x==0)
{
if($arr_datos[$x]!=-1 AND $arr_datos[$x+1]!=-1)
$txtquery.="(precio BETWEEN ".$arr_datos[$x]." AND ".$arr_datos[$x+1].")";
elseif($arr_datos[$x]!=-1 AND $arr_datos[$x+1]==-1)
$txtquery.="(precio BETWEEN ".$arr_datos[$x]." AND 450.000)";
elseif($$arr_datos[$x]==-1 AND $$arr_datos[$x+1]!=-1)
$txtquery.="(precio BETWEEN 350 AND ".$arr_datos[$x+1].")";

}elseif($x>=2)
{
if($x+1<count($arr_datos) and $band!=1)
{
$txtquery.=" AND $arr_campos[$x]='$arr_datos[$x]'";
}elseif($x==6 and $band!=1)
{
$txtquery.=" AND $arr_campos[$x]='$arr_datos[$x]'";
}else
{
$txtquery.="$arr_campos[$x]='$arr_datos[$x]'";
}
}

}
}

$result=mysql_query($txtquery,$link);

if ($row=mysql_fetch_array($result))
{
do{

?>
<td><p><?php echo $row["refe"];?></p>
<p>&nbsp;</p></td>
<tr>
<td><?php echo $row["precio"];?>
<p>&nbsp;</p></td>
<tr>
<td><?php echo $row["tipo"];?>
<p></td>
<tr>
<td><?php echo $row["construccion"];?>
<p>&nbsp;</p></td>
<tr>
<td><?php echo $row["operacion"];?></td>
<tr>
<p>&nbsp;</p>
<tr>
<td><?php echo $row["municipio"];?>
<p>&nbsp;</p></td>
<tr>
<td><?php echo $row["zona"];?>
<p>&nbsp;</p></td>
<tr>
<td><?php echo $row["situacion"];?>
<p>&nbsp;</p></td>
</tr>
<?php

} while($row = mysql_fetch_array($result));

}else
{
echo " No hay registros";

exit();

}
?>
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 02:06.